An online interactive introduction to the world of connective tissue
Moving Fascia Foundations is an interactive, video based introduction to the world of connective tissue and how its understanding is relevant to teaching movement.
Designed and presented by Ana Barretxeguren, the course is packed with self-release techniques, movement and embodiment tools informed by anatomical research, her extensive career as a Pilates teacher, myofascial release and visceral manipulation therapist.
